When a customer reports missing or stale profile data on Larkfield, first determine which shard their account maps to using the lookup tool in the support console. During the ongoing resharding, some accounts are mid-migration and will show a "pinned" status; reads are served from the old shard until cutover completes, so stale data for up to ten minutes is expected. Do not manually retrigger migrations. Escalate to the storage on-call with the trace token below.

build token for tawif-bahip: htk31_68bba16e1afabfef4ecc69408c06f16

/*
 * Client setup for tailcat, the internal CLI used by on-call to tail
 * production logs from the Larkspur aggregation service. The client
 * connects read-only; it cannot modify retention or filters. Sessions
 * time out after thirty minutes of inactivity and must be re-opened.
 * If streams stall, restart the client before paging platform.
 * Authentication requires the Larkspur internal API key, set below:
 */

API key for bageg-kajef: vxb2-ss

## Crash Reports: How They Flow

The Pebbletrail mobile apps send crash reports to our ingestion service, Cairncatcher, which symbolicates them and files grouped issues in the team tracker. New crashes with more than fifty occurrences in an hour page the on-call rotation automatically.

As a new team member, you'll get tracker access during your first week; dashboard access requires a separate request. For access requests or questions about symbolication failures, contact the pipeline owners at the address below.

escalation mailbox, kagef-kawef: frador_zorix@tolvaqlabs.internal

- [ ] Crate of Pinfold survey instruments (theodolites and levelling kits) loaded from the Dunmere yard by 07:30. Confirm the crate is strapped upright, desiccant packs visible through the inspection window, and the tamper seal intact before departure. Driver takes the ring road to the Ashgate field office, no intermediate stops. On arrival, the courier must follow the confidential hand-over instruction recorded immediately below this item.

courier memo of yajef-bajep: the frawyn jordor courier leaves the norwyn ledger at gate 2781 under passcode 330769